        Upper eyelid Merkel cell carcinoma treated with neoadjuvant chemotherapy and surgical excision

        Toto, Vito,Colapietra, Alfredo,Alessandri-Bonetti, Mario,Vincenzi, Bruno,Devirgiliis, Valeria,Panasiti, Vincenzo,Persichetti, Paolo Korean Cleft Palate-Craniofacial Association 2019 Archives of Craniofacial Surgery Vol.20 No.2

        Merkel cell carcinoma is a rare cutaneous carcinoma, featured by an aggressive clinical course and a mortality rate of 28% at 2 years. A 71-year-old female was affected by a 4.1-cm-wide locally advanced Merkel cell carcinoma of the upper eyelid, previously misdiagnosed as chalazion, with involvement of the extraocular muscles. Although the tumor showed a macroscopic spontaneous regression in size after the incisional biopsy, the mass was treated with neoadjuvant chemotherapy and surgical excision. Good functional and aesthetic result with preservation of the eyeball and absence of tumor recurrence were achieved at 3-year follow-up. In our experience, the combination of the inflammatory cascade due to the incisional biopsy and neoadjuvant chemotherapy led to the regression of a locally advanced large Merkel cell carcinoma of the eyelid.

        Quality and Probiotic Lactic Acid Bacteria Diversity of Rabbit Meat Bekasam-Fermented Meat

        Eka Wulandari,Husmy Yurmiati,Toto Subroto,Kusmajadi Suradi 한국축산식품학회 2020 한국축산식품학회지 Vol.40 No.3

        Rabbit meat bekasam is a traditional fermentation product from Indonesia. This study aimed to determine the chemical and microbiological characteristics of rabbit meat bekasam during the fermentation process in order to isolate, characterize (in vitro and in vivo), and identify lactic acid bacteria (LAB) as the probiotic candidate. The chemical contents of bekasam on 7-day fermentation were investigated in explorative and experimental methods in a completely randomized design. A proximate analysis reported a decrease in the moisture content, fat and carbohydrate content, and an increase in protein content. Also, lactic acid content was increased from 0.48% to 1.12%, and pH was decreased from 5.3 to 4.3. Other properties indicated different values, such as bacteria (2.75×106 to 4.45×107 CFU/g), total LAB (3.82×106 to 4.67×108 CFU/g), total yeast (9.89×106 to 3.82×108 CFU/g) and total mould (4.34×101 to 4.86×103 CFU/g). The experiment produced nine LAB isolates, including two probiotics subjected to further 16S rRNA gene analysis, which indicated that Lactobacillus buchneri was the potential probiotic isolate. After being tested on BALB/c mice, L. buchneri could improve the immune system by inhibiting the growth of Coliform and Salmonella.

        Parasitoid wasp communities on oil palm plantation: Effects of natural habitat existence are obscured by lepidopteran abundance

        Akhmad Rizali,Sri Karindah,Toto Himawan,Muhamad Luthfie Tri Meiadi,Bambang Tri Rahardjo,Nurindah,Bandung Sahari 한국응용곤충학회 2019 Journal of Asia-Pacific Entomology Vol.22 No.3

        The existence of natural habitat around agroecosystem plays a pivotal role in maintaining the presence of natural enemies especially parasitoids. Natural habitat can fail to support biological pest control in agroecosystem due to a particular condition. The objective of this research was to investigate the effect of natural habitat existence on parasitoid wasp communities in oil palm plantation. The ecological research was conducted in the oil palm plantation located in Central Borneo, Indonesia. Twelve plots of oil palm plantations with different habitat characteristics were selected. Insects were sampled using canopy knockdown fogging with a pyrethroid insecticide. In total, 237 species and 2669 individuals of parasitoid wasps belong to 15 families were collected from all research areas. The results showed that species richness and abundance of parasitoid wasps in oil palm plantation was affected by lepidopteran abundance and not by the existence of natural habitat. However, the distance and area of natural habitat influenced the species composition of parasitoid wasps. We concluded that the existence of natural habitat still can maintain the parasitoid wasps in oil palm plantation. Thus, efforts on maintaining parasitoid wasp diversity for management of biological control in oil palm plantation need to pay attention by conserving the natural habitats.

        Rumen Microbial Population in the In vitro Fermentation of Different Ratios of Forage and Concentrate in the Presence of Whole Lerak (Sapindus rarak) Fruit Extract

        Suharti, Sri,Astuti, Dewi Apri,Wina, Elizabeth,Toharmat, Toto Asian Australasian Association of Animal Productio 2011 Animal Bioscience Vol.24 No.8

        This experiment was designed to investigate the effect of lerak extract on the dynamic of rumen microbes in the in vitro fermentation of diet with different ratios of forage and concentrate. In vitro fermentation was conducted according to the method of Tilley and Terry (1963). The design of experiment was a factorial block design with 2 factors. The first factor was the ratio of forage and concentrate (90:10, 80:20, and 70:30 w/w) and the second factor was the level of lerak extract (0, 0.6, and 0.8 mg/ml). Total volatile fatty acid (VFA) concentration, proportional VFA and NH3 concentration were measured at 4 h incubation. Protozoal numbers in the buffered rumen fluid after 4 and 24 h of incubation were counted under a microscope. Bacterial DNAs of buffered rumen fluid were isolated from incubated samples after 24 h of incubation using a QiaAmp kit. Total bacteria, Fibrobacter succinogenes, Ruminococcus albus, and Prevotella ruminicola were quantified using real time polymerase chain reaction (PCR). Lerak extract markedly reduced protozoal numbers in buffered rumen fluid of all diets after 24 h of incubation. Total bacteria did not change with lerak extract addition. While no difference in F. succinogenes was found, there was a slight increase in R. albus number and a significant enhancement in P. ruminicola number by increasing the level of lerak extract in all diets. Propionate concentration significantly increased in the presence of lerak extract at level 0.8 mg/ml. It was concluded that the addition of lerak extract could modify rumen fermentation and had positive effects on rumen microbes.

        The Role of Lateral Retinacular Release in Preventing Patellofemoral Malalignment in Double-Bundle Anterior Cruciate Ligament Reconstruction: A Randomized Controlled Trial

        Ludwig Andre Pontoh,Ismail Hadisoebroto Dilogo,Erica Kholinne,Jessica Fiolin,Toto Suryo Efar 대한정형외과학회 2022 Clinics in Orthopedic Surgery Vol.14 No.3

        Background: Loss of internal rotation stability is the major cause of pain after an anterior cruciate ligament reconstruction (ACLR). Many authors described measures to treat this problem to no avail. This is the first study evaluating the role of lateral release with double-bundle ACLR to prevent patellofemoral malalignment after ACLR. Methods: A total of 100 patients were included in this prospective study between January 2018 and December 2019. We compared single-bundle ACLR (group 1, n = 30), double-bundle ACLR (group 2, n = 30), and double-bundle ACLR with lateral release (group 3, n = 40). Clinical outcome was evaluated with the Kujala score while radiological outcome was evaluated using the tibial tubercle-trochlear groove (TTTG) distance in magnetic resonance imaging. The preoperative and postoperative values were compared. Results: At the final follow-up of 6–18 months, group 3 showed the lowest TTTG value (6.7 ± 4.69) compared to group 2 (9.1 ± 4.83) and group 1 (11.74 ± 1.76) (p = 0.03). The Kujala score was significantly improved in all groups: from 68.83 to 89.90 in group 1, from 70.02 to 91.23 in group 2, and from 69.71 to 95.05 in group 3 (p = 0.03). Group 3 showed the most superior improvement in the Kujala score (25.34) compare to group 1 (21.07) and group 3 (21.21) (p = 0.012). Conclusions: Concomitant lateral retinacular release significantly improved the Kujala score. It may serve as a valuable option to overcome patellofemoral pain syndrome in ACLR.

        The Influence of Risk Perception on Destination Attachment and Voluntourism Behavior: Empirical Evidence from Indonesia

        PANGARIBUAN, Christian Haposan,MANURUNG, Adler Haymans,SAROSO, Hardijanto,RUSMANTO, Toto Korea Distribution Science Association 2021 The Journal of Asian Finance, Economics and Busine Vol.8 No.3

        Alternative forms of travel have recently been delivering rewarding experiences and promising sustainable development for the tourism sector. However, it also depends on the uncertainties, consequences, and emotional connection with the destination. So far, the scholars have done limited empirical studies on volunteer tourism in Bali. Thus, this study tries to measure volunteer tourists' behavior by understanding the relationship between destination attachment, risk perception, and voluntourism behavior. Therefore, a study on the inclusivity of tourists' attachment to a particular place and perceived risks in volunteer tourism is an essential need to sustain the tourism industry. Data was analyzed using Partial Least Squares with smartPLS software. This study is based on a sample of ninety-three tourists of generation Z in Bali, Indonesia. Both outer model and inner model evaluation were conducted to ensure the robustness of the proposed model. The findings showed that destination attachment does have a direct and significant effect on voluntourism behavior. As expected, we also find that perceived risk has a significant moderating role on the relationship. Hence, greater efforts are needed to improve the image of the place by highlighting the characteristics of the locations. At the same time, it is necessary to put considerable effort to alleviate unfavorable conditions by creating safe environment surrounding the destination.

        Enhanced Hall mobility and d0 ferromagnetism in Li-doped ZnO thin films prepared by aerosol-assisted CVD

        Muhammad Arief Mustajab,Pepen Arifi n,Suprijadi Suprijadi,Toto Winata 대한금속·재료학회 2024 ELECTRONIC MATERIALS LETTERS Vol.20 No.2

        Zinc oxide (ZnO) thin fi lms with diff erent concentrations of lithium, from 0 to 15 mol%, have been grown on Si(100) substratesby employing aerosol-assisted chemical vapor deposition (AACVD). The structural, electronic, and magnetic propertiesof the ZnO thin fi lms were investigated as the eff ect of Li doping concentration. SEM images of surface morphologyreveal that the undoped and low-concentration Li-doped ZnO thin fi lms exhibit irregular ellipsoid grains. In comparison,the ZnO thin fi lms with higher Li concentration consist of multi-aligned rod-like and hexagonal-shaped grains. XRD patternanalysis confi rms that all grown ZnO thin fi lms exhibit a single polycrystalline phase of hexagonal wurtzite crystal. Thelattice reduction was observed in the Li-doped thin fi lms indicating that the substitutional Li eff ectively occupied the Znlattice site. The Hall eff ect measurement demonstrates that Li-doped ZnO fi lms possess p -type conductivity. The resistivityof Li-doped ZnO thin fi lms decreases with an increase in Li doping concentration while the hole carrier density increases. The Hall mobility tends to increase as more Li doping concentration is given, with the highest Hall mobility obtained from15 mol% Li-doped fi lm with a value of 85.88 cm 2 /V s. The VSM study demonstrates that all grown ZnO thin fi lms exhibitan M-H hysteresis curve, indicating d 0 ferromagnetism behavior at room temperature, with coercivity ranging from 202 to373 Oe. The highest saturation magnetization was obtained from 10 mol% Li-doped fi lms, with a value of 5.55 × 10 –2 emu/g.
